Fuel Prices in 2026: Assessing the Impact on Airlines and MROs
The aviation industry is bracing for the significant impact of rising fuel prices projected for 2026. These increased costs are expected to heavily pressure airline profitability, forcing carriers to re-evaluate operational strategies and accelerate fleet modernization. Consequently, demand for more fuel-efficient aircraft is set to surge. Maintenance, Repair, and Overhaul (MRO) organizations will also face a shifting landscape, with a greater focus on engine efficiency upgrades and lightweight component repairs. The entire sector must prepare for these economic pressures to maintain financial stability and competitiveness.
